Nestled in downtown Redding, California, The Sandwichery has been a cherished establishment for over four decades. This iconic eatery, located at 1341 Tehama Street, is now the focus of a short documentary by local filmmaker Tyler Faires.
A Legacy of Community and Flavor
Established in 1984, The Sandwichery has been serving the Redding community for 41 years. Pat and Sandy Watson, the husband-and-wife team behind the restaurant, initially planned to stay in Redding for just five years. However, their journey led them to put down roots and become integral members of the community.
Pat Watson, a veteran and author specializing in World War II history, has shared his passion through his work and travels, including visits to Europe and Hawaii. Despite the restaurant’s success, Pat acknowledged that the end is near. "It has been fun… But we are getting close to the end," he said. "41 is… Another year or two and we should be good."
A Glimpse into Local Life
Tyler Faires, known for his "locals" video series, felt compelled to feature The Sandwichery. "I have always been fascinated with Pat and Sandy here at the Sandwichery," he said. "They have such a routine and a system… They have been here a long time, I know there’s a lot of history here."
Faires’ documentary on The Sandwichery has been featured in the Sundial Film Festival, which is set to take place this Saturday at the Cascade Theatre.
A Community Favorite
The Sandwichery is renowned for its hearty sandwiches, fresh salads, and homemade soups. Patrons frequently praise the establishment for its generous portions and friendly service. One reviewer noted, "A great location ran by great people! The sandwiches are huge and delish!" (restaurantjump.com)
For those interested in experiencing The Sandwichery’s offerings, the restaurant operates Monday through Friday from 10:00 AM to 2:00 PM. It’s advisable to arrive early, as the eatery is popular among locals and visitors alike.
